Africa History

QuestionAnswer
Why did Europeans first take an interest in the African continent? They were involved in the slave trade.
What is the term for a system of acquiring colonies to provide raw materials for a stronger colony? Imperialism
The purpose of the Berlin Conference was to discuss: The partitioning of Africa.
Why did Europeans set up colonies in Africa? They needed raw materials found in Africa.
Which European country gained the most land in Africa? Great Britain
The European division of Africa caused: Tribal conflicts, Civil war, and a Desire for independence
A strong belief in one’s country is called: Nationalism
In 1963, Kenya gained independence from: Great Britain
What is the apartheid system? Segregation of races
Apartheid separated blacks and whites in: South Africa
Which organization was formed to gain equal rights for black Africans in the South Africa? African National Congress
The main goal of the Pan-African movement was to: Unite Africans to work together to solve Africa’s problems
Pan-Africanism was an important idea that led to the development of which organization? African Union
This man was arrested and imprisoned for resisting apartheid. He was also the first black president of South Africa. Nelson Mandela
Who was the South African president that brought the policies of apartheid to an end? F. W. de Klerk
When did many African groups begin to challenge European colonial rule? After World War II
